阅读量:2
以下是在Debian系统上使用PhpStorm管理项目结构的技巧:
-
项目创建与配置
- 通过
File > New Project选择PHP Empty Project模板,指定项目路径和PHP解释器(需提前安装Xdebug等扩展)。 - 配置服务器(如Apache/Nginx)和调试端口,在
Settings > Build, Execution, Deployment中设置。
- 通过
-
目录结构优化
- 按功能划分目录:
src/存放核心代码(可细分为Controllers/、Models/等),resources/存放配置和模板,public/存放静态文件。 - 使用
.gitignore忽略临时文件(如*.log、vendor/等),通过File > Settings > Version Control管理版本控制。
- 按功能划分目录:
-
文件与视图管理
- 右键项目目录可标记为
Sources(源代码)、Resources(资源)或Excluded(排除索引),优化搜索和补全性能。 - 通过
View > Tool Windows > Project自定义视图布局,隐藏冗余文件类型。
- 右键项目目录可标记为
-
代码与协作效率
- 利用
Live Templates(Settings > Editor > Live Templates)创建代码片段,快速生成重复代码(如控制器模板)。 - 配置Git/SVN等版本控制,通过
VCS > Commit提交代码,支持分支管理和代码对比。
- 利用
-
性能调优
- 调整内存设置:
Settings > Appearance & Behavior > System Settings > Memory Settings,增加堆内存避免卡顿。 - 启用按需代码分析:
Settings > Editor > General > Code Completion,减少非必要索引。
- 调整内存设置:
参考来源:
以上就是关于“Debian系统phpstorm项目结构管理技巧”的相关介绍,筋斗云是国内较早的云主机应用的服务商,拥有10余年行业经验,提供丰富的云服务器、租用服务器等相关产品服务。云服务器资源弹性伸缩,主机vCPU、内存性能强悍、超高I/O速度、故障秒级恢复;电子化备案,提交快速,专业团队7×24小时服务支持!
简单好用、高性价比云服务器租用链接:https://www.jindouyun.cn/product/cvm